mysql索引设置怎么实现的话题讨论。解读mysql索引设置怎么实现的知识,想了解学习mysql索引设置怎么实现的,请参与mysql索引设置怎么实现的话题讨论。
mysql索引设置怎么实现的话题已于 2025-06-22 00:52:13 更新
在创建表的同时添加全文索引:在创建表时,可以通过在字段定义后添加FULLTEXT关键字来指定需要创建全文索引的字段。例如,对于article表,可以在title和content字段上创建全文索引:sqlCREATE TABLE article ,content TEXT,FULLTEXT );2. 为已存在的表添加全文索引: 如果表已经存在,可以使用ALTER TABLE语句...
1. **新建表时添加索引**:- **普通索引**:用于加速查询速度,选择数据整齐、紧凑的列创建。- **唯一索引**:确保列值唯一性,提高数据一致性,适用于非重复值的列。- **全文索引**:对文本字段进行全文搜索,适合长文本数据。2. **已有表中添加索引**:方法与新建时一致,同样适用于普通索引...
加速表连接:索引可以加速表和表之间的连接操作,特别是在实现数据的参考完整性方面非常有意义。优化分组和排序:在使用分组和排序子句进行数据检索时,索引可以显著减少查询中分组和排序的时间。使用优化器:索引允许数据库查询优化器使用更高效的算法来查找数据,从而提高系统的整体性能。MySQL索引的缺点:占...
实现MySQL全文索引功能,首先需要在创建表时指定使用 FULLTEXT 索引。这可以通过在创建表语句中使用 FULLTEXT 关键字来实现,适用于需要进行全文检索的列。例如:sql CREATE TABLE articles (id INT AUTO_INCREMENT PRIMARY KEY,title VARCHAR(255) NOT NULL,content TEXT,FULLTEXT(content) -- 指定 conte...
在MySQL中设置唯一索引和联合索引是优化数据库性能的重要手段。首先,如果要创建一个唯一索引,可以使用以下SQL语句:CREATE TABLE `wb_blog` (`id` smallint(8) unsigned NOT NULL,`catid` smallint(5) unsigned NOT NULL DEFAULT '0',`title` varchar(80) NOT NULL DEFAULT '',`content` text ...
创建全文索引的示例代码如下:ALTER TABLE tablename ADD FULLTEXT (columnname1,columnname2,…);其中,tablename为表名,columnname1、columnname2等为需要建立全文索引的列名。二、全文索引查询操作的实现 1. 基本语法 全文索引查询的基本语法为:SELECT column1,column2,… FROM tablename WHERE MATCH...
首先,MySQL需要在安装时启用全文索引搜索功能,否则无法实现快速搜索功能。为此,我们需要在MySQL客户端执行以下命令:SET GLOBAL innodb_ft_enable_stopword = Off;SET GLOBAL innodb_ft_server_stopword_table = ‘my_stopwords.txt’;上述的两个命令均是开启MySQL的全文索引搜素功能。再...
一、创建全文索引 MySQL中实现包含特定词的搜索功能,需要先创建全文索引,然后使用全文索引进行搜索。全文索引是MySQL提供的一种特殊的索引,可以对文本数据快速进行搜索。创建全文索引的方法如下:1. 创建数据表 在MySQL中,创建数据表的语法如下:CREATE TABLE 表名 (字段名 数据类型);例如,创建一个名...
;使用图形化工具创建索引步骤包括:启动MySQL图形化工具(如phpMyAdmin或MySQLWorkbench),连接到服务器,选择数据库和表,通过工具栏或右键菜单选择"Alter Table"(更改表)选项,设置索引名称和其他参数,点击"Apply"(应用)按钮创建索引,最后通过执行 show index from 表名;查询验证索引是否创建成功。
在MySQL中,为JSON字段创建索引主要通过两种方式实现:创建全文索引与创建覆盖索引。创建全文索引,利用MySQL的JSON全文搜索功能,通过指定创建索引命令来提高查询效率。命令格式为:`CREATE FULLTEXT INDEX index_name ON table_name (json_column);`。举例来说,`CREATE FULLTEXT INDEX idx_jsondata ON my...